Two edge orchestration product features developed by Nearby Computing under 5GMED, recognized as innovative by the European Union

Nearby Computing, the Edge and 5G Orchestration and Automation platform company based in Barcelona, Spain, and 5GMED partner, has achieved to have four of its product features recognized as innovations by the Innovation Radar of European Commission, two of them developed in the context of 5GMED.

Angelos Antonopoulos, the Innovation Director, explains that they are proud to see the recognition of the two contributions of Nearby Computing under 5GMED:

  • End to end orchestration and slice management (NBC jointly with i2CAT and ATC): NearbyOne platform is the cornerstone for the 5G network and service orchestration in 5GMED. NearbyOne orchestrator undertakes the role of 5G Core slice manager, while it also provides the required southbound interfaces towards the transport and RAN slice managers to enable an end-to-end slice management across different technological and administrative domains.
  • Mechanisms and APIs for AI-driven Service Orchestration (NBC): In the context of 5GMED, NearbyOne orchestrator has been extended to include mechanisms and interfaces that enable the communication with external AI frameworks to facilitate the zero-touch service orchestration. In this way, NearbyOne can support innovative use cases, such as the “Follow-me infotainment”, where the the service is running at the Edge of the network and follows the users along their way in cross-border scenarios.

The Innovation Radar platform builds on the information and data gathered by independent experts involved in reviewing ongoing research and innovation projects funded by the European Commission. These experts also provide an independent view regarding the innovations in the projects and their market potential. The platform aims to make information about EU-funded innovations from high-quality projects visible, showing the many excellent technological and scientific advances being delivered by researchers and innovators around Europe. This initiative has the support of EU Members States and, to date, Ministers from 23 countries have signed the Innovation Radar declaration confirming their support for this initiative.

More about Nearby Computing

Nearby Computing helps telcos and enterprise customers unleash the potential of Edge Computing through Orchestration and Automation of MEC and 5G. Nearby Computing’s platform NearbyOne offers end-to-end, cross-domain orchestration capabilities that are built for speed, performance and availability for latency-sensitive, data-intensive and mission-critical applications. It is a multi-cluster automation platform to manage a multi-cloud, multi-tenant, multi-site, multi-platform scenario and deliver management abilities across all the tiers of the network – from Cloud to Data Centre to Edge; all through a single pane of glass. The solution covers all critical elements of deployment automation – from the initial zero-touch provisioning of the edge nodes, to deploying telco functions, and easy application on-boarding to lifecycle management, QoS Assurance and SLA monitoring.
